ITA Academic Award Winners

Aug. 17, 2010-- North Central College women's tennis players Allison Paschold and Cory Schillerstrom were honored by the Intercollegiate Tennis Association for their academic and athletic achievement, earning the ITA Scholar Athlete Award.

Paschold, a senior marketing major, won the award for the second consecutive season. Paschold concluded the 2009-2010 campaign with a 14-9 record at No. 4 singles, including a third place finish at the CCIW Championships while compiling a 14-12 mark playing at the No. 2 doubles position.

Schillerstrom earns the Scholar Athlete Award for the second straight year. The sophomore elementary education major earned All-Conference honors in the fall, compiling an 18-12 record at the No. 1 singles position while posting a 15-13 mark playing at the No. 1 doubles spot.

In total 432 athletes from 100 NCAA Division III institutions were honored as ITA Scholar Athletes, with 10 hailing from the College Conference of Illinois and Wisconsin. Augustana College and Wheaton College each had four athletes earn the award.

To be eligible for the Scholar Athlete Award, student athletes must be a varsity letterwinner, maintain at least a 3.5 cumulative GPA for the academic year and be enrolled at his current college for at least two semesters.

North Central closed out the 2009-2010 season with a 12-6 record, finishing third at the CCIW Championships, the team's highest finish in school history. The Cardinals open up the 2010 Fall season on Sept. 3 against the University of Saint Francis (Ill.) before opening up their home slate on Sept. 6 against Wheaton.
